The MRZJW3-SETUP151E is specialized software designed for the setup, monitoring, and diagnosis of specific Mitsubishi Electric servo amplifiers. It is primarily compatible with the MELSERVO-J2-Super series and related models, including: MR-J2S-A / MR-J2S-B MR-J2S-CP / MR-J2S-CL MR-J2M-P8A / MR-J2M-P8B
